If your department hasn’t assessed its overall functioning for a while, consider doing it soon. Strategic planning helps departments progress to a stronger position in the future. Specifically, it will help determine where your department stands now, its current assets, where it can be, and how to get there. It will also determine whether, and how effectively, those goals have been achieved. Unlike tactics, which employ short‐term or immediate action conducted with the resources at hand, a strategic plan evolves over time as forces, conditions, and resources change.
